#' Simple function to add colorbars at the lower end of a plot. Useful for coloring
#' different stages when plotting rates over time.
#'
#' @param stages - data.frame of stages used. The function uses the min_ma, max_ma and the strings in color. See GSA_timescale.
#' @export
colbottom <- function(stages){
# This simple function colors the bottom part of the x-axis with
# colors specified in stages. Structure of stages is as GSA_timescale
# minimally require, color as string, min_ma and max_ma.
tmppar <- par()
par("xpd" = TRUE)
# xps allows plotting outside the plot region
# if bottom colors given. They should be in the order of the intervals.
for (ii in 1:dim(stages)[1]){
# if (logax){
if (par("ylog")){
rect(stages[ii,]$min_ma,10^(par("usr")[3]),
stages[ii,]$max_ma,10^(par("usr")[3]-1/30*(diff(par("usr")[3:4]))),
col=toString(stages[ii,]$color))
#stgs[ii,]$color))
} else {
# rect(bnds[ii],par("usr")[3],bnds[ii+1],0,col=toString(botcols[ii]))#stgs[ii,]$color))
rect(stages[ii,]$min_ma,par("usr")[3],
stages[ii,]$max_ma,par("usr")[3]-1/30*(diff(par("usr")[3:4])),
col=toString(stages[ii,]$color))
}
}
suppressWarnings( par("xpd" = FALSE))
}
